A former X-Men star running back and record setter is now a member of the Canadian Football Hall of Fame. Paul Brule dominated Canadian university football in the 1960s like no other before or since, setting single-game, single-season and all-time scoring records that still exist more than 50 years later.

Saint Mary’s University student-athletes participated in two games while ineligible in accordance with U SPORTS regulation 40.10.5.1 (CEGEP eligibility), specifically with respect to the participation of football players in one regular season and one pre-season game (August 25 vs. St. Francis Xavier University and August 19 vs. Acadia University) who had not regained academic eligibility following participation in CEGEP football.

StFX Athletics was pleased to induct its 21st class into the StFX Sports Hall of Fame Thursday evening at the Schwartz auditorium. Joining the Hall as the 2017 inductees were three athletes: John ‘Bunny’ Griffin (football), James ‘Jim’ Shea (football), Leanne MacDonald (women’s hockey) and one builder, journalist Gail MacDougall.
